Reduce total orbs from 106 to 80.
Pacman Mission 1 requires 30 (50 formerly)
Pacman Mission 2 requires 70 (106 formerly)
And change some Orb's location, make it easier to find.
5, In survival mode, one wave will encounter a random objective mode. (Endless spawning zed objective)
1. Renew all lightmap of mesh entirely.
2. New ammo crate looking.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------
3. Adjust ammo crate's respawn delay :
A - In endless mode, delay will increase every wave.
B - If your server has more than 7 players, ammo crate's delay will change.
-------------------------------------------------------------------------
4. New Objective Mode!
Total 11 waves, every wave use custom style objective.
Note: this one still has burning dispenser, however the damage reduce to 4.
In Multi-player situation, the suitcase will not drop or swap user when player die or complete mission.
Suitcase game working well in Offline Solo situation.
